The Overlooked Olympic Art Competition

This chapter delves into the unique case of the Olympic art competition, particularly the 1948 decision to not award medals in certain categories. Through a personal story involving a silver medal and childhood aspirations, it critiques the cultural significance often attributed to such awards.
